Hello, Fabian:

 

I have experienced that in the past, too. I believe that I have recently found a work-around that seems to consistently work. It sounds like you are importing a Word html file which creates the worst html code on the planet. The process I use is to load the html file into BBEdit and then run

Tidy - Clean Document with the following options checked: Eliminate Bogus Markup, Discard Empty Paragraphs, Discard Comments & Optional Tags

 

Then run

Tidy - Reflow Document with the following options checked: Wrap Attributes, Indent Attributes

 

In BBEdit the Tidy commands are located in the Markup menu or palette. Shortcuts can be set to make the process pretty quick, too.

 

This will create very clean code. I also change the encoding to UTF-8 and make sure the Doctype is Transitional 4.0.1 before saving the document. Any other Doctype will make the file unselectable in Accordance when attempting an import.

 

This will import pretty easily into Accordance. If you want Section links in the Accordance file, the sections can be formatted with headers while in BBEdit.

 

I have imported some pretty significant size files using this procedure without having any of those Bolding issues or the hanging indent issue.

A work around for the footnotes would be to create a separate file that contains only the footnotes. Leave the footnote numbers in the main text and also in the separate footnote file. You could then open both files in a workspace and manually scroll the footnotes only file to match the footnote indicators in the main file. That would you could view the footnotes while reading the tex. Not elegant but it works. I have done this with a file or two that was heavily footnoted.

The problem is solved when I use the last Word for Mac 15.12.3 and save it as .html filtered. With the save as .html without the filtered option the problem still exist. This creates a much cleaner .html but you have then lost informations to open it in Word again. 

 

MS is here better than OpenOffice, LibreOffice and some different tool which create .html's from a .docx, they had all bugs too in Accordance.
